(5 mins) There was a CSG conference for proponents of the industry held at Parliament House in Canberra on Tuesday night (26 August 2014). It was bad - industry have managed to get some major players onside. One of them was now Shadow Minister for Resources and Energy, the ALPs Gary Gray, whos long been a fan of CSG, and was seen discussing it with Greg Hunt, supposedly now Federal Minister FOR the Environment as far back as the opening of the first Abbott Government on 12 November 2013 (there are a few photos of this throughout the video). In this video he talks to ABCs political reporter Kerrin Binnie about the meeting. With a mouthpiece like Gary Gray - OPPOSITION shadow minister talking so much in favour of CSG, who needs enemies? With both sides of Federal government in favour of the industry, it means campaigners like us are really pushing it uphill to get the message across, and a showing of thousands of people as we saw at Bentley seems to be the only thing governments listen to. Gray is arguing that previously there were cowboys, but theyve all gone, and gas is extracted from areas of the geology that are well precisely known and well understood. Hes pushing the industry line that the monitoring and treatment of frackwater are subject to the most stringent of controls and environmental regulation, which is of course pure rubbish. He refers to a farmer from the Surat Basin who says his father used to set fire to his well in the 1950s, as CSG is a naturally occurring phenomenon. I think was merely to remove the impact of those shots showing water catching fire - not exactly a good sign, surely. Gray claims he is a supporter of better regulation for the industry, not more, and is confident that the industry is safe. Obviously APPEA has gotten at him with either threats or favours. One of the long-established players in the game, Santos, for instance, has been fined for multiple spills, and contamination of an area up at Bibblewindi with radioactivity.
